This is Step-Down Switching Regulator Dual 28-Pin TSSOP manufactured by Texas Instruments. The manufacturer part number is LM2642MTC/NOPB. Additionally, the product is supplied with 2 outputs. The given dimensions of the product include 9.7 x 4.4 x 0.9mm. The product is available in surface mount configuration. In addition, the height is 0.9mm. Furthermore, the product is 4.4mm wide. Its accurate length is 9.7mm. The package is a sort of tssop. It has a/an buck controller function regulator . Whereas, the minimum operating temperature of the product is -40 °c. It has a maximum operating temperature of +125 °c. It contains 28 pins. It is assigned with possible HTSUS value of 8542.39.0001. The product is rohs3 compliant. The product has -40°c ~ 125°c operating temperature range. Moreover, the product comes in 28-tssop (0.173", 4.40mm width). In addition, it is reach unaffected. The product is widely employed in embedded systems, console/set-top boxes. The current - supply of a bespoke product is 1ma. It is shipped in tube package . Its typical moisture sensitivity level is 3 (168 hours). It has a long 6 weeks standard lead time. 28-tssop is the supplier device package value. It has optimum voltage supply of 4.5v ~ 30v. Moreover, it corresponds to lm2642, a base product number of the product. The product is designated with the ear99 code number.
